Zoro Father

Like two different sides of a coin, Zoro's initial introduction is the exact opposite of Ryokugyu's initial introduction!. Let's recall our memories, Zoro was initially introduced in a tied state of not eating for three days (if I'm not mistaken) while Ryokugyu did not eat for three years. 

Zoro is offered food by a little girl, meanwhile Ryokugyu hopes to be fed by beautiful Girls. Zoro is not too interested in women while Ryokugkyu really likes women. Zoro is very loyal while Ryokugyu possibly a traitor. Zoro personality is very hardworking while Ryokugyu looks very lazy (and maybe even lazier than Aokiji hehe).

This is not the first time the concept of father and son have opposite personalities, some other examples are like Luffy being reckless and impatient while Dragon is considerate and very strategic, Usopp is a coward (I’m sorry Usopp) but Yasopp is brave (1 on 1 gun duel with daddy masterson).

Sanji is a kind person while Judge is a cruel and heartless person. Even though father and son are different in One Piece, they still have some things in common. For example, both Luffy and Dragon like to pick their nose hehe.
